Small world... I am in the process of this myself, although I went a slightly different route.
















More like using as much of the R53 shell as possible and bolting the Subaru parts into it.

The driveshaft is shortened 4.25" at the diff end and the front axle is 1.5" further forward than the subframe relative to the rusted out GD WRX that donated its parts. Front control arms are square tube TCAs and rod end compression rods that mate to some weldment I built off of the back half of the R53 front subframe.

Goal is light weight as as much power as the EJ20 and/or 4EAT can stand

One primary goal is that the exhaust must exit through the stock location and not pose a ground clearancr issue. Downpipe was sliced massively to place it next to the transmission. The floor needed to be moved anyway, and being left hand drive it is all on the co driver's side.



Mk2 Golf Bilsteins bolt to Impreza uprights (62x25mm bolt pattern), spigot into R53 strut tops, and clear 62cm gravels. They are ALMOST the right height, but I will end up removing the eyes from the WRX struts and sliding them onto these. Same 2" tube OD, but I need to drop the suspension a little on the tubes unless I want WRC like droop travel and stance like bump travel. Car can only run 60cm gravels anyway.




MaH00sive radiator and fan setup, mounted similarly to the Audi S1 E2. Ducting to be determined after the cage install, an order of fabrication I am certain I will regret. Coolant pipes to be run around the sides as rules do not permit coolant in passenger compartment unless OEM.
